Abstract:

Vigorously developing the digital economy is a critical task for accelerating the construction of a manufacturing powerhouse,while enhancing innovation performance is an important measure to promote the upgrading of China’s manufacturing structure. Based on China’s provincial panel data and data from Shanghai and Shenzhen A-share listed companies for the period 2011-2020,this study employs spatial simultaneous equations and the generalized spatial three-stage least squares (GS3SLS) to empirically analyze the pathways and mechanisms through which the digital economy influences the upgrading of the manufacturing structure. The research findings indicate that,in terms of pathways,the digital economy not only impacts local manufacturing structure upgrading but also exhibits significant spatial spillover effects,indirectly driving the structural upgrading of manufacturing in neighboring regions. In terms of mechanisms,the digital economy promotes manufacturing structure upgrading by enhancing the scale efficiency of innovation.
